A signature feature of our updated bar is the "Good News mural" by French artist Jean Duranel that now graces the length of the interior wall of the bar. Duranel's paintings, which have had two successful exhibitions at Good News (see his bio in the "Archive" of the Gallery section on this website), colorfully interpret everyday subjects in a magical, dreamlike world lightened by his rich sense of humor.
